Lovable secures $400M at $13.3B valuation to scale Its AI software platform

Swedish unicorn startup Lovable has secured $400 million in Series C funding at a $13.3 billion valuation. The round was led by Menlo Ventures and co-led by EQT’s Scaleup Europe Fund.

  • Founded in 2023 by Anton Osika, Lovable develops an AI-powered software creation platform that allows users to turn ideas into working applications without requiring traditional software development expertise.
  • Since launching in November 2024, users have created more than 60 million projects on the platform, while Lovable-built applications now receive more than 900 million visits per month.
  • The company has expanded beyond software creation with tools for payments, SEO and AI search, security, governance, and integrations with Google Workspace, Microsoft 365, Salesforce, Stripe, and ElevenLabs.
  • Lovable says nearly 8 in 10 users are building a business or side project they hope to monetize, with more than one-third of those users already generating revenue.
  • In 2025, Lovable raised $330 million in Series B funding at a $6.6 billion valuation, led by CapitalG and Menlo Ventures' Anthology fund. The company has since doubled its valuation, reflecting continued growth in demand for AI-powered software development tools.

Details of the deal

  • The round also attracted new investors including Balderton Capital, Carmignac, Kaszek Ventures, LTS Growth, Tencent, World Innovation Lab, and Regent, alongside existing backers Accel, Antler, CapitalG, DST Global, Evantic Capital, HubSpot Ventures, and Salesforce Ventures.

"From the very start, Lovable was built for the billions of people with the creativity and knowledge to make something, but who had always been blocked by technical ability. We believe Lovable is, and will continue to be, one of the most generational companies of the AI era," claims Matt Murphy, Partner at Menlo Ventures.

  • Lovable plans to use the funding to accelerate product development, strengthen its infrastructure and security, expand internationally, and evolve its platform into a more proactive AI-powered tool for building and running businesses, while deepening integrations with existing business software, improving its AI models, and expanding its team to around 450 employees across Stockholm, London, Boston, San Francisco, and New York.
